made in luxembourg vector stamp. bagge with luxembourg flag
Keywords
background,
badge,
banner,
luxembourg,
border,
brand,
business,
buttons,
certificate,
concept,
country,
denim,
design,
element,
europa,
flag,
graphic,
guarantee,
icon,
illustration,
independence,
ink,
isolated,
label,
logotype,
made,
manufactured,
map,
marketing,
modern,
national,
original,
product,
quality,
round,
sale,
seal,
shape,
signs,
stamp,
sticker,
style,
symbol,
travel,
vector,
guarantee